«White Tiger»

Director: Karen Shakhnazarov.

Screenplay by: Alexander Borodyansky, Karen Shakhnazarov.

Cinematographer: Alexander Kuznetsov.

Starring: Alexey Vertkov, Vitaliy Kishchenko.

2012, 104 minutes.

English subtitles.

The Second World War is coming to an end. The heavy, protracted battles are exhausting both sides. But the closer the end of the war, the more often on the battlefields appears a huge invulnerable German tank ‘White Tiger’: suddenly appears in the smoke of battle, mercilessly shoots opponents and suddenly disappears …
‘The further the war is removed in time, the more important and fundamental event of history it becomes’ – states the film’s director Karen Shakhnazarov. The film is dedicated to his father, Georgy Shakhnazarov, who went to the front at the age of eighteen, his battle comrades and all veterans of World War II

100 Years of Mosfilm

In 2024, the film studio Mosfilm celebrated its 100th anniversary since its founding. Mosfilm is part of Russia’s national heritage, its journey inseparable from the country’s history. Across hundreds of kilometers of film, it encapsulates the dreams and disappointments of a great era, the feats of its people, and the destiny of individuals.

The foundation of Mosfilm traces back to the First and Third film factories of Goskino, established in 1919. Over the initial years, the studio underwent multiple reorganizations and renamings until January 1936, when it acquired the name “Mosfilm Studio”.

Nearly 2000 feature films have been created here, shaping the cinematic tastes of generations. Over the years, the studio has hosted remarkable directors, whose works are enshrined in the Golden Fund of Russian and world cinema.

Today, the Mosfilm Film Concern stands as a leading enterprise in Russia’s film industry, equipped with state-of-the-art technology and uniting the best creative and production cinematic forces. The production base of the Mosfilm Film Concern produces the majority of contemporary Russian film productions.
